Transaction 5c17843bbcf1c02868cf1f80b63767ed722fd8281a7d19ece10124395fd44dbb
1 Input
1 Output
-
5c17843bbcf1c02868cf1f80b63767ed722fd8281a7d19ece10124395fd44dbb:0
- value
- 5145232
- script pubkey
- OP_0 OP_PUSHBYTES_20 6da4738f1b68d01dcc2cc94a63dfbf31bb22836f
- address
- bc1qdkj88rcmdrgpmnpve99x8halxxaj9qm063m6nj